Job Position: Solar Engineer
Location: Abuja (FCT)

The Role

The Solar Engineer will be responsible for monitoring the performance of solar power plants daily and conducting preventive and corrective maintenance to ensure optimal uptime for the offtaker.

This role involves planning, scheduling, and executing maintenance activities to guarantee the smooth operation of all solar installations.

Job Responsibilities

  1. Schedule and coordinate preventive and corrective maintenance activities.
  2. Perform remote monitoring of operational plants to track performance and identify faults.
  3. Respond to site call-outs and maintain a detailed register of faults, repairs, and maintenance activities.
  4. Support installation processes, providing technical guidance on testing, troubleshooting, and commissioning.
  5. Analyse system performance data, ensuring accurate performance tracking.
  6. Support procurement and stock management, including component selection and evaluation.
  7. Ensure compliance with regulations, safety standards, and OEM requirements.
  8. Drive warranty claim processes for applicable repairs and maintenance.
  9. Collaborate with project managers, contractors, and clients to deliver projects on time and within budget.
  10. Act as the operations liaison between the company and clients, ensuring timely issue resolution.
  11. Provide regular reports on field operations, site performance, and other management requests.
  12. Stay updated on solar technologies, innovations, and industry best practices.
